What is Hard Water?


Hard water is characterized by its mineral content, particularly calcium and magnesium ions. These minerals get in the water supply as it percolates via sedimentary rock and chalk down payments underground. When difficult water is heated or entrusted to stand, it often tends to form scale, a crusty buildup that adheres to surfaces and can trigger a variety of issues in plumbing systems.

Effect on Piping


Difficult water impacts pipelines in several destructive methods, mainly via range build-up, decreased water flow, and raised corrosion.

Scale Accumulation


One of one of the most typical problems brought on by tough water is scale build-up inside pipelines and fixtures. As water moves via the pipes system, minerals speed up out and abide by the pipeline wall surfaces. Over time, this accumulation can narrow pipe openings, causing lowered water circulation and raised stress on the system.

Minimized Water Circulation


Natural resources from difficult water can slowly decrease the diameter of pipes, limiting water circulation to faucets, showers, and appliances. This lowered circulation not only affects water stress but also boosts energy intake as home appliances like water heaters should work more challenging to deliver the exact same amount of warm water.

Corrosion


While tough water minerals themselves do not trigger corrosion, they can worsen existing corrosion concerns in pipes. Scale buildup can catch water versus metal surfaces, increasing the corrosion procedure and possibly causing leaks or pipeline failure in time.

Water Conditioners


Water conditioners are the most usual service for dealing with hard water. They work by trading calcium and magnesium ions with sodium or potassium ions, efficiently lowering the hardness of the water.

Other Therapy Alternatives


In addition to water softeners, other therapy alternatives consist of magnetic water conditioners, reverse osmosis systems, and chemical ingredients. Each approach has its advantages and suitability depending on the seriousness of the hard water problem and home requirements.

Flush Your Water Heater Regularly



Hard water can cause sediment buildup in your water heater, reducing its efficiency and potentially causing damage. We recommend flushing your water heater at least once a year to remove sediment and maintain optimal performance.
